美团一面

八股战士应声倒地()
1. 什么时候到岗
...
4. 自我介绍
5. 对于性能优化,有哪些通用的方法说一下--我分了jvm层,代码层,架构层来说了
6. 说一下代码层优化,具体到有一个接口让你去进行优化,你会怎么做--索引、改SQL、多模块化解耦合、异步、缓存
7. 说一下怎么保证缓存和数据库之间的数据一致性--这个不记得了
8. 数据库索引有哪些数据结构--hash,二叉树,平衡树,B树,B+树
9. 一般使用哪个--B+树
10. hash表和B+树区别
11. 聚簇索引和非聚簇索引
12. 给一个联合索引<abc>,select ... b=? and a=? and c=?走不走索引
13. 如果where条件是a=? or b=?,走不走索引
14. 设计一个学生成绩表
15. 这个表中有什么问题,重新设计
16. 学生只有所有科目的成绩在80分以上才被认为优秀,写一个SQL查询出来所有优秀的学生id
无寿司
没过,团子依旧高不可攀
全部评论
感觉美团特别喜欢考八股,目前面过的所有厂就美团是八股盛宴
11 回复 分享
发布于 2025-08-25 01:46 广东
团子是真喜欢问数据库
6 回复 分享
发布于 2025-08-27 17:21 江苏
美团如果第一次笔试和其他冲突了没去还会发第二次吗
点赞 回复 分享
发布于 2025-09-19 00:47 安徽
难度挺大的说实话
1 回复 分享
发布于 2025-08-24 17:15 江西
B+树优势是啥
点赞 回复 分享
发布于 2025-09-06 16:56 山东
已老实
点赞 回复 分享
发布于 2025-09-02 08:22 北京
团子还是太难了
点赞 回复 分享
发布于 2025-09-01 20:52 江西
好多八股
点赞 回复 分享
发布于 2025-08-27 21:05 四川
团子卡学历吗?
点赞 回复 分享
发布于 2025-08-26 16:02 湖北
已老实
点赞 回复 分享
发布于 2025-08-26 13:47 山西
团子可以无限复活吗
点赞 回复 分享
发布于 2025-08-25 22:25 四川
佬是秋招吗,问到岗是要提前实习吗
点赞 回复 分享
发布于 2025-08-25 17:26 广东
佬多久出的结果
点赞 回复 分享
发布于 2025-08-24 22:35 上海
佬,什么部门啊
点赞 回复 分享
发布于 2025-08-24 20:17 北京
手撕就一个sql吗
点赞 回复 分享
发布于 2025-08-24 17:25 安徽
竟然只有个SQL
点赞 回复 分享
发布于 2025-08-24 12:25 浙江
不问实习吗
点赞 回复 分享
发布于 2025-08-23 19:44 山东

相关推荐

04-13 12:02
门头沟学院 Java
屯大软件一面Q1:&nbsp;先简单自我介绍一下。Q2:&nbsp;你是什么时候开始接触&nbsp;Java&nbsp;开发的?Q3:&nbsp;学习过程是完全自学的吗?学校有相关课程吗?二、&nbsp;Java&nbsp;基础能力Q4:&nbsp;Java&nbsp;里面的基本数据类型有哪些?Q5:&nbsp;Java&nbsp;的集合类型分为哪几大块?常用的有哪些?Q6:&nbsp;ArrayList&nbsp;和&nbsp;LinkedList&nbsp;的底层实现有什么区别?Q7:&nbsp;在查找和插入操作上,ArrayList&nbsp;和&nbsp;LinkedList&nbsp;哪个更快?为什么?Q8:&nbsp;接口(Interface)跟抽象类(Abstract&nbsp;Class)有什么区别?Q9:&nbsp;在实际应用或实习中,你是如何区分使用接口和抽象类的?Q10:&nbsp;方法的重载(Overload)跟重写(Override)有什么区别?Q11:&nbsp;谈谈&nbsp;Java&nbsp;中的装箱跟拆箱,它们的原理是什么?Q12:&nbsp;static&nbsp;关键字有哪些作用?可以修饰哪些地方?Q13:&nbsp;Java&nbsp;的异常体系是怎样的?Error&nbsp;和&nbsp;Exception&nbsp;有什么区别?Q14:&nbsp;遇到异常通常有哪些解决方法?三、&nbsp;并发与多线程Q15:&nbsp;在&nbsp;Java&nbsp;中创建多线程有哪几种方法?Q16:&nbsp;线程的生命周期分为哪几个阶段?Q17:&nbsp;什么是公平锁?什么是非公平锁?它们有什么区别?Q18:&nbsp;你知道哪些典型的锁是公平的或非公平的?四、&nbsp;框架底层与原理Q19:&nbsp;Spring&nbsp;的两大核心思想是什么?Q20:&nbsp;Spring&nbsp;声明式事务(@Transactional)的底层实现原理是什么?Q21:&nbsp;Spring&nbsp;Boot&nbsp;的自动配置(Auto-Configuration)原理你了解吗?五、&nbsp;数据库与中间件Q22:&nbsp;MySQL&nbsp;事务的四大特性(ACID)分别指什么?Q23:&nbsp;MySQL&nbsp;常见的索引类型有哪些?Q24:&nbsp;谈谈数据库索引底层&nbsp;B+&nbsp;树的实现原理。Q25:&nbsp;Redis&nbsp;常用的数据类型有哪些?Q26:&nbsp;什么是分布式锁?在&nbsp;Redis&nbsp;中通常怎么实现?Q27:&nbsp;消息队列(MQ)主要用来解决什么问题?Q28:&nbsp;能结合你的实习项目讲讲&nbsp;MQ&nbsp;“削峰填谷”的具体应用吗?六、&nbsp;工程实践与岗位匹配Q29:&nbsp;Linux&nbsp;操作系统的基础命令了解吗?Q30:&nbsp;在项目中有没有配置过&nbsp;Nginx?负载均衡有哪些常用算法?Q31:&nbsp;对前端了解深吗?有没有做过联调以外的前端工作?Q32:&nbsp;如果实习岗位需要做一些“全栈”的工作,你可以接受吗?Q33:&nbsp;你平时会用到哪些&nbsp;AI&nbsp;开发工具来辅助编程?Q34:&nbsp;你现在大三,最长可以实习多久?Q35:&nbsp;你有什么想问我的吗(反问环节)?
点赞 评论 收藏
分享
评论
35
222
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务